Application
6-Anilinoquinoline-5,8-quinone inhibits soluble guanylate cyclase and cGMP production. 6-Anilinoquinoline-5,8-quinone also blocks the release of intracellular Ca2+ and antigen-induced leukotrienes.
Biochem/physiol Actions
Blocks cGMP production; inhibits intracellular Ca2+ release; blocks the effects of nitric oxide. Inhibits antigen-induced leukotriene release.
